Planning Minister discusses with Kuwaiti fund developmental projects in Yemen
[05/07/2021 06:10]

KUWAIT - SABA
Minister of Planning and International Cooperation Wa'id Batheeb discussed Monday with Acting Director of Kuwaiti Fund Ghanem Sulaiman al-Ghunaiman the projects stopped because of the war.

The two parties agreed on speeding up implementation of current projects and agreed on sending a mission from the fund to Aden for discussing with concerned officials mechanism of implementing these projects.

Minister Batheeb signed amendments on loan agreement for financing the project of constructing and equipping Socotra Community College (Sheikh Sabah Al Ahmad College) and equipping and furnishing 11 colleges of the community college for technical education.

He thanked the State and people of Kuwait for their generous support to Yemen and for political and developmental support and praised the Kuwaiti fund for financing different projects in the country.

For his part, the Director of the Kuwaiti Fund pointed out to financing developmental projects in Yemen now and in the future, pointing out to the fund's plans of resuming financing a number of projects under implementation.
